posted on 2025-08-08, 12:06authored byFred Quentin Hickam, Jr.
This thesis project details the creation of a simple platform game and an artificially intelligent agent capable of learning to play the game. An overview of relevant concepts, including genetic algorithms, artificial neural networks, and neuroevolution is presented. The algorithm Neuroevolution of Augmenting Topologies, utilized by the agent, is discussed in detail. Gameplay mechanics and game implementation details are presented. The agent's behavior and its development over time are explained. *Includes CD.